Can you cook acidic foods in carbon steel?

We recommend that you do not cook acidic foods in your carbon steel pan because it will strip away the seasoning you’ve worked hard to develop. … It is not ideal to cook acidic foods in any of your carbon steel pans. Acidic items like citrus, wine, and vinegar can strip away the patina that you’ve built up in your pan.

What can you cook in a carbon steel pan?

Like cast iron, a carbon steel pan can also go from oven to stove-top to broiler to grill, without fear of harm to the pan. That means you can use it to start searing chicken on the stove and then move it into the oven. You can use it to make a skillet cookie or a cobbler in the oven.

Why do chefs use carbon steel pans?

A carbon-steel skillet can brown food just as deeply and evenly as cast iron. It also has two advantages: It heats up more quickly, and its lighter weight makes it easier to handle.

Is cast iron or carbon steel better?

Durability – Carbon steel is slightly more durable than cast iron. … Heat Retention – If a hot cooking surface is what you want, then a cast iron pan is the right choice because cast iron retains heat extremely well. A cast iron pan is slow to warm up and slow to cool down, but at its peak, it will remain very hot.

How do you maintain a carbon steel pan?

The key to cleaning your carbon steel pan is to steer clear of soap, harsh chemicals, or scouring pads — and to oil your pan once it’s clean and dry. For even easier cleanup, wash your pan when it’s still slightly warm. And when you’re finished, put that pan in a cool, dry place until you’re ready to use it again!

Do carbon steel pans need to be seasoned?

Just like cast iron, carbon steel needs to be seasoned—this is the process that polymerizes fats heated in the pan and bonds them to the cooking surface, forming a coating that protects against rust and helps food release more easily. The good news is that seasoning carbon steel is quick and easy.

Why is my carbon steel pan sticky?

Sticking is because of the “thick layer” of oil. … It’s all about wiping out all of the excess oil so the pan is nearly “dry”. Seasoning it this way, many times, will build a smooth, hard layer. Stickiness is a sign that you tried to rush by using too much oil and should start over.
